16 lines
263 B
C
16 lines
263 B
C
|
#ifndef _KIK_ZAD1_QUEUE_H
|
||
|
#define _KIK_ZAD1_QUEUE_H
|
||
|
|
||
|
#include <stdbool.h>
|
||
|
#include <stddef.h>
|
||
|
|
||
|
typedef struct Queue Queue;
|
||
|
|
||
|
Queue *queue_new(size_t size);
|
||
|
|
||
|
void *queue_read(Queue *queue);
|
||
|
|
||
|
bool queue_write(Queue *queue, void *value);
|
||
|
|
||
|
#endif // _KIK_ZAD1_QUEUE_H
|